Nothing’s more critical to the health of your enterprise than a secure network, and Network Policy Server (NPS), new in Windows Server 2008, is an important tool for managing access. It lets you implement organization-wide policies, providing centralized authentication, authorization, and accounting for a variety of network access devices. Joseph Davies discusses the new features of NPS, in particular how Network Access Protection (NAP) helps enforce health requirements for your network.
